Picture a crown of banana-like leaves atop a palm tree trunk, combine with huge, uniquely beautiful flowers, and then what you have is the exotically named bird of paradise tree. Related to the common bird of paradise flower (Strelitzia regina), this close cousin is a much larger plant forming huge clumps of stems to 30 feet in comparison to S. regina's 3 to 4 feet height. The White Bird of Paradise is hardy in zones 10 & 11. In cooler regions it can be grown as a houseplant and moved outside during the summer...

More than 100 species of tropical and sub-tropical trees, shrubs and climbers comprise the genus Caesalpinia . Named for the 16th century Italian botanist Andreas Caesalpinia, these members of the pea family usually have alternate leaves divided into numerous leaflets, and lovely blossoms of red, orange or yellow. Some species produce tannin, used for processing fine leather, in their seed pods.

Yellow Bird of Paradise flower is an evergreen shrub or small tree in frost free climates. In the tropics it gets 15-20'. In cultivation peacock flower is usually 8-12' tall, growing that large even after freezing to the ground the previous winter. Yellow Bird of Paradise flower lives up to its name with incredibly showy blossoms of golden yelow. The flowers are borne throughout most of the year in tropical climates and in late summer and fall where frosts occur. Location Yellow Bird of Paradise flower is...
